Interdisciplinary Minors
Four interdisciplinary studies minors offered through the Political Science & Criminal Justice Department are:
These programs provide students and faculty with the opportunity to explore and develop subject areas and methods of inquiry otherwise not available within traditional disciplines of the university.
The two minors that offer teaching certification are in conjunction with the College of Education & Human Services.
Interdisciplinary programs often undergo revision so students interested in them are encouraged to contact a department advisor for up-to-date information. The advisors are:
